1. An Overview of Inverted Nipple Correction
Inverted nipple correction is a specialized cosmetic surgery aimed at addressing nipples that retract inward. It is a condition that affects about 10 - 20% of the population, occurring in both men and women. While some cases of inverted nipples respond to external stimulation, others require professional surgical intervention for lasting results. The surgical procedure generally involves releasing tight tissue to allow the nipple to project outward, often through small incisions around the base of the nipple.
Degrees of Nipple Inversion
There are different degrees of nipple inversion, which are important to understand when considering correction:
- Grade 1 (Mild Inversion): Nipples respond easily to gentle manipulation. There are minimal milk duct issues, and breastfeeding typically remains possible. Less invasive techniques can be safely used for correction.
- Grade 2 (Moderate Inversion): Requires more aggressive correction. Milk duct detachment may be necessary, and local anesthetic is typically used. Tiny incisions ensure minimal scarring.
- Grade 3 (Severe Inversion): Complex cases that require expert nipple correction. A complete evaluation of milk ducts is needed, and it may affect breastfeeding ability. A comprehensive surgical approach is required.

4. The Inverted Nipple Correction Procedure
Pre - operative Phase
During the pre - operative phase, a private consultation with the doctor is essential. The doctor will conduct an exhaustive review of the patient's medical history, paying special attention to future breastfeeding considerations. Together, the doctor and patient will develop a highly customized surgical plan that takes into account the patient's unique anatomy and desired outcomes.
Surgical Technique
The procedure usually begins with the careful administration of local anesthetic to ensure the patient's comfort. Surgeons often use techniques like strategically placed micro - incisions, followed by the release of restricted breast tissue. Whenever possible, the preservation of milk ducts is prioritized to ensure both aesthetic excellence and functional preservation.
Post - operative Care
After the surgery, advanced dissolvable sutures are used to minimize post - operative marks. A specialized compression dressing is applied to support optimal healing, followed by the placement of a protective shield to maintain the newly achieved projection. Patients need to follow the doctor's instructions carefully, which may include rest, avoiding strenuous activities, and keeping the area clean and dry.
5. Recovery from Inverted Nipple Correction
The recovery process after inverted nipple correction is usually relatively straightforward, but it does require patience and adherence to post - operative instructions:
First 24 - 48 Hours
Patients may experience minimal discomfort, which can be managed with over - the - counter pain medication. They should wear the surgical dressing and protective shield as directed, rest, and avoid strenuous activities. Mild swelling and sensitivity around the corrected nipples are normal, and cold compresses can help with comfort and reduce self - consciousness.
First Week
Most patients can return to work and light activities during the first week. They should continue wearing the protective shield, keep the area clean and dry, and avoid tight - fitting clothing. Residual flat nipples may begin to show improvement during this time.
2 - 4 Weeks
Patients can resume their normal exercise routine, and the final results of the correction begin to become apparent. A follow - up appointment with the doctor is usually scheduled, and most patients can resume all normal activities. The response to external stimulation also continues to improve.
Long - term
Patients should continue monthly self - examinations of breast tissue and maintain regular check - ups according to their medical history. The results of the inverted nipple correction are typically permanent, and patients can enjoy improved confidence and appearance. Many patients can also successfully breastfeed if desired, and the dissolvable sutures will be completely absorbed.

8. Cost of Inverted Nipple Surgery
The cost of inverted nipple surgery in the New York City area typically ranges from $2,000 to $4,000. The exact price depends on several factors, including the complexity of the inverted nipple repair required (such as correction for one nipple versus both), the type of local anesthesia used during the procedure, and whether the patient chooses to combine the nipple correction with any additional cosmetic procedures. During a personalized consultation, the doctor will evaluate each patient's unique needs and provide a detailed cost estimate.
